Context: Ardenfell line margins slipped three points over two quarters. Drivers: input steel costs, aggressive discounting at the Westmoor branch, and a stale price book. Proposal: uplift list prices four percent, tighten discount authority to regional level, sunset the two lowest-margin SKUs. Risk: volume loss at Halverton accounts, estimated under two percent. Decision requested at Thursday's review. Modelling assumptions are in the appendix pack. The commercial reasoning leadership wants kept close is noted directly below.

board note of tajop-yajof: The finance team signed off on a budget of $77.6 million for Project Pramir.

Handover note — Records. Priya: the twelve leased laptops from the Fenwick contract are wiped, tagged, and boxed in storage room 3. Lessor pickup is Friday via their contracted courier. Match serials against the return manifest before anything leaves the building; file the signed copy same day. The courier hand-over instruction to be used is appended below this note.

courier memo of yajof-yawep: the ulaix silath courier leaves the casax ledger at gate 3093 under passcode 598820

Ticket #—Missed Pick-up: Weekly Cash-Box Run

Hey Marla, the Thursday cash-box run for the Brindlevale branch got skipped again. Tomas waited at the loading dock until 11:15 but the Quickhaul van never showed, and nobody called it in. The box is still sitting in the back office safe, which we really don't want over a weekend. Can you reschedule with the driver for tomorrow morning, first slot if possible? When the replacement courier arrives, they'll need the hand-over instruction below.

dispatch memo: the sorius tamius courier leaves the praeth ledger at gate 4873 under passcode 928014